
Francis Bacon at his studio, 7 Reece Mews London SW7, 1980.
Francis Bacon stands in his famously chaotic studio at 7 Reece Mews, London, in 1980. Formally dressed in a dark suit and tie, he looks directly at the camera with a serious expression, a stark contrast to his surroundings. The studio walls are dingy, marked with stains and a prominent splash of dark paint. To his left, photographs are taped to the wall above an open box of paints and brushes. To his right, the back of a large canvas rests on an easel. Dramatic side lighting highlights his face, casting parts of the well-used room in shadow.
